OrasjeIn April a few jobs will have to be done to improve the working conditions of the staff and the lives of 151 dogs. The past winter months they have had a lot of snow and cold in Orasje. At a certain moment it was too much to get the car close to the shelter and they had to walk all the way from the road with a sled with the prepared food. This is hard work. ZenicaTerribly exciting! BihacUnfortunately, It is not going very well in Bihac at the moment. Elvira is struggling with personal problems which makes it difficult to work constructively. Currently she focuses too much on the re-homing of dogs, and as long as she is very active with this, we can not look at a structural approach. We have sent a document with all necessary steps, we did not get response on this so far. Other locationsGlamoc A while ago we received a mail from a Bosnian veterinarian who has been living and working in America. He knew a young lady who is committed to the animals in Glamoč. This lady is called Jelena, to make it confusing this is the third Jelena we have to deal with! Bosanski Petrovac There appears to be serious plans for a shelter in Bosanski Petrovac, as a location for the region. That may sound positive, but we are more aware of the risks. Sometimes it is better for a dog to roam the streets then to be locked up in a hell, as in Tuzla, and in fact also Sarajevo, even though the last one is very well intentioned. Bratunac In Bratunac one is seriously looking into the possibilities for establishing a shelter. We will keep an eye on these plans. |
